After the recently spied photos, we have our first look at renderings of the upcoming 2023 BMW X8 model. Rumors of the new flagship SUV dated from four years ago, and it was recently confirmed officially by BMW chairman Oliver Zipse. It said that we can expect the new flagship model to be built at the Spartanburg plant and to be unveiled at the end of the year. Fun fact is that in the same plant models like the X3, X6, X7 and complete with their M versions are made.

The fresh rendering reveals an interesting design that should separate this SUV from the rest of the models. It features new split LED headlights, polarizing appearance, and similar styling as the recently unveiled BMW iX.

2023 BMW X8 First Look

The new 2023 BMW X8 has been spied recently testing, and we have our first look at its renderings. First of all, the X8 looks somehow shorter compared to its sibling, the BMW X7.

However, it features more aggressive styling thanks to massive grille treatment and slimmer-styled headlights and taillights. It also comes with a new quad exhaust system, and it features 21-inch wheels.

Modern Interior

Like the iX model, the new 2023 BMW X8 should come with the same luxurious cabin, with plenty of room through two rows of seats. Many believe that the manufacturer will push the second-row push further back to create more legroom. In general, the X8 will become a flagship sharing many design cues with one of the most completed sedans on the market, the 7 Series.

However, that doesn’t mean it won’t inherit some of its own uniqueness. We also expect the upcoming model to host many drivers assist features and an excellent package of standard safety features.

2023 BMW X8 Engine Specs

At this point, we don’t know what engine will exactly power the new 2023 BMW X8. Right now, there are many speculations, and we are tipping on a 4.4-liter twin-turbo V8 and plug-in hybrid system, the same that will power the upcoming BMW XM.

According to many speculations, this engine will be able to produce 750 horsepower. The entry engine will likely be a 3.0 liter turbo straight-six with circa 380 horsepower. We also expect BMW to use a ZF eight-speed auto that is also available on all BMWs as standard. Unlike smaller SUVs, the X8 is most likely to come with AWD.

2023 BMW X8 Price, Release Date, and Rivals

The all-new 2023 BMW X8 looks way more aggressive than the BMW iX. As an upcoming flagship, it dominates the front end, featuring a very massive eye-catchy grille and stylish headlights. As for the price, it’s a little too early to determinate it, especially considering the X8 is still in early developmental stages.

Anyway, we expect the new model to be introduced later in the year, while sales could start in the second half of 2023. By that time, the new Land Rover Range Rover SV will be around, as will the Bentley Bentayga, and the Maybach GLS. All mentioned models cost more than $100,000, so the BMW X8 could be clearly in the same ballpark.
